Polyurethane Uses
Examining the versatility of polyurethane coatings highlights their adaptability across different concrete surfaces and uses. They are excellent for both residential and commercial settings, delivering reliable protection against wear, chemicals, and moisture. The effectiveness of polyurethane is markedly evident in high-traffic spaces such as garages and warehouses, where durability matters. With its flexibility, it can accommodate natural concrete expansion and contraction, lowering the chance of cracking. Moreover, polyurethane coatings are formulated with various finishes, ranging from glossy to matte, improving the aesthetic look of surfaces. This flexibility makes polyurethane a superb option for numerous projects, guaranteeing both practical performance and aesthetic enhancement across varied concrete applications.

Critical Steps to Ready Your Concrete Base
Preparing a cement surface is vital for obtaining a long-lasting and aesthetically pleasing finish. The initial step involves thoroughly cleaning the surface to remove dirt, oil, and any existing coatings. This may demand pressure washing or the use of specialized cleaners to guarantee all contaminants are removed. Once cleaned, it is important to inspect the concrete for cracks or damage. Any imperfections should be fixed using appropriate fillers or repair materials to create a even foundation.
After repairs, the surface must be permitted to cure fully, as water may hinder coating adhesion. Furthermore, if the concrete is new, it is advisable to wait at least 28 days for complete hardening. In conclusion, sanding or grinding the surface can improve bonding further, delivering a textured finish for better coating results. These critical steps lay the groundwork for a effective application of concrete coatings, ensuring lasting durability.

Questions That Are Frequently Raised
How Much Time Does It Take to Apply Concrete Coatings?
Concrete coating installation typically requires one to three days, contingent on project magnitude and intricacy. Factors including site preparation, setting time, and environmental factors equally influence the overall schedule for completion.
May I put Coatings Over existing Paint or Sealers?
Yes, coatings can be installed over preceding paint or sealers, but thorough surface preparation is necessary. This may include degreasing, grinding, or taking off the old layers to guarantee ideal adhesion and strength of the updated finish.
Is Concrete Coating Safe for Pets and Children?
Concrete coatings are usually safe for pets and children once fully cured. However, it's vital to pick non-harmful options and guarantee sufficient airflow during the coating process to decrease any potential health risks during the setting phase.
What Is the Budget Requirements for Experienced Concrete Coating Needs?
Expert concrete coating solutions typically range between $2 to $7 per square foot, subject to various factors including the type of coating, surface preparation requirements, and the complexity of the project.
How Do Weather Conditions Shape the Installation Process?
Weather conditions significantly impact the application process of concrete coatings. High moisture levels can slow drying, while temperature extremes may affect bonding and curing. Experts often track weather predictions to establish favorable circumstances for effective installation and longevity.
